In Spanish, we express our tastes with the verb GUSTAR. This verb is translated as "to like" or "to please". The verb GUSTAR has a particular conjugation. Indeed, the subject is post-posed to the verb, i.e. it is placed after the latter. Me gustan las frutas ==> The subject is placed after the verb. If the subject is plural, then the.

A él le gusta comer (= he likes to eat) A ella le gusta comer (= she likes to eat) A usted le gusta comer (= you like to eat) Negative Sentences using GUSTAR. Making a negative sentence with the verb gustar is simple. You just add NO between the prepositional phrase A + mí (or tí etc.) and the Indirect Object Pronoun (me, te, le etc.)

A Marianela le gusta el helado. A mí no me gusta el helado. In the first example, "a Marianela" clarifies the ambiguous pronoun "le" where as in the second sentence "a mí" is used to add emphasis. It is emphasizing that I do not like ice cream in comparison to Marianela who does.

It is used to express liking or disliking something. The verb gustar has two forms: gusta and gustan. Gusta is used for singular nouns, while gustan is used for plural nouns. For example, we would say "Me gusta la pizza" (I like pizza) and "Me gustan las pizzas" (I like pizzas). The verb gustar is also used with indirect object pronouns.

A ella le gusta el rosado. (She likes pink.) A ustedes les gusta viajar. (You guys like to travel.) To express dislike for something, you may also use: no + reflexive pronouns + the verb gustar: A ti no te gustan las hamburguesas. (You don't like hamburgers.) A ella no le gusta el rosado. (She doesn't like pink.) A ustedes no les gusta viajar.
